High-Seas Hashish Heist: Spanish Guards Thwart Massive Drug Smuggling Operation
The Civil Guards recently seized 1.7 tons of hashish from Morocco after a spectacular high-speed chase in the strait.
Drug trafficking by boat is increasing in the strait. The coasts of Cadiz, particularly those of Chipiona, Sanlúcar or La Línea, have become the gateway for hashish from Morocco. Drug traffickers are willing to do anything, including resorting to violence, to smuggle hashish into Spain.
The recent high-speed chase at sea led to the arrest of four people and the seizure of a 14-meter-long boat equipped with four 350-horsepower engines, in which 1.7 tons of hashish and fuel cans were found.
The Civil Guard, with the support of SIVE, detected the suspicious drug-carrying boat. A helicopter and Civil Guard boats, members of the Provincial Maritime Service of Cadiz and the Rota Air Unit participated in the operation, which also led to the seizure of 114 cans loaded onto an abandoned inflatable boat in the area.
